Skip to content

Deep Learning Neural Networks: Foundations and Real-World Applications

  • by

Deep Learning Neural Networks: Foundations, Architectures, and Real‑World Impact

Deep learning has moved from a research curiosity to the engine powering today’s most transformative technologies. At its core are neural networks—computational structures that emulate the brain’s ability to learn from data. In this comprehensive guide we’ll unpack the deep learning fundamentals, explore the three dominant architectures—CNN, RNN, and Transformer—and examine how they are reshaping industries from healthcare to autonomous transportation. All insights are presented in Monday’s confident, authoritative voice, and every section is linked to the AI Skills hub for deeper exploration.

Why Deep Learning Matters Today

In 2023, global spending on AI systems surpassed $120 billion, with deep learning accounting for the lion’s share of that investment. The reason is simple: deep learning models can automatically discover intricate patterns in massive, unstructured datasets—images, speech, text, and sensor streams—without the need for handcrafted features. This capability translates into tangible business value:

  • Revenue uplift: Companies that adopt deep learning report an average 12 % increase in top‑line growth (McKinsey, 2022).
  • Cost reduction: Automated visual inspection cuts defect detection costs by up to 70 % in manufacturing.
  • Speed to market: Natural language models accelerate content creation, reducing time‑to‑publish by 40 % for media firms.

These numbers illustrate why mastering deep learning is no longer optional for technologists, product leaders, or business executives.

Deep Learning Fundamentals: The Building Blocks

Neural Networks 101

A neural network is a directed graph of neurons (also called nodes) organized in layers. Each neuron receives a weighted sum of inputs, adds a bias term, and passes the result through an activation function that introduces non‑linearity. The three canonical layers are:

  • Input Layer: Receives raw data (pixels, audio samples, token IDs).
  • Hidden Layers: Perform successive transformations; depth (the number of hidden layers) is what distinguishes “deep” learning from shallow models.
  • Output Layer: Produces the final prediction—class probabilities, regression values, or token sequences.

Training adjusts the weights and biases to minimize a loss function (e.g., cross‑entropy for classification). The optimization is driven by backpropagation, which computes gradients of the loss with respect to each parameter and updates them using algorithms such as Stochastic Gradient Descent (SGD) or Adam.

Key Concepts Every Practitioner Must Know

  • Activation Functions: ReLU, Leaky ReLU, GELU, and Swish are the workhorses that prevent vanishing gradients and accelerate convergence.
  • Regularization: Techniques like L2 weight decay, dropout, and early stopping guard against overfitting.
  • Normalization: Batch Normalization and Layer Normalization stabilize training by reducing internal covariate shift.
  • Learning Rate Schedules: Cosine annealing, step decay, and warm‑up phases fine‑tune the optimizer’s step size for faster, more reliable convergence.

Architectural Landscape: CNN, RNN, and Transformer

Convolutional Neural Networks (CNN)

CNNs are the gold standard for computer vision. By sliding learnable filters across spatial dimensions, they capture local patterns (edges, textures) and progressively build hierarchical representations.

  • Key Layers: Convolution, pooling (max or average), and fully‑connected classification heads.
  • Notable Variants: AlexNet (2012), VGG‑16, ResNet (introducing residual connections), EfficientNet (compound scaling), and Vision Transformers (ViT) that blend convolutional and attention mechanisms.
  • Performance Benchmarks: On ImageNet, ResNet‑152 achieves a top‑1 accuracy of 78.5 % while requiring ~11 B FLOPs per inference—a trade‑off between accuracy and compute that guides deployment decisions.

Real‑world example: Amazon Go stores use a network of CNN‑powered cameras to track shopper movements and automatically charge items, eliminating checkout lines.

Recurrent Neural Networks (RNN)

RNNs excel at sequential data where order matters—speech, text, and time‑series signals. They maintain a hidden state that evolves as each element of the sequence is processed.

  • Variants: LSTM (Long Short‑Term Memory) and GRU (Gated Recurrent Unit) mitigate the vanishing gradient problem by introducing gating mechanisms.
  • Applications: Language modeling, machine translation, stock price prediction, and anomaly detection in IoT streams.
  • Benchmark Insight: On the Penn Treebank language modeling task, a two‑layer LSTM with 650 hidden units achieves a perplexity of 78, outperforming traditional n‑gram models by a wide margin.

Real‑world example: Spotify’s Discover Weekly playlist leverages RNN‑based collaborative filtering to predict user preferences from listening histories, delivering a 30 % increase in user engagement.

Transformer Architecture

Introduced in the seminal 2017 paper “Attention Is All You Need,” the Transformer replaces recurrence with self‑attention, enabling parallel processing of entire sequences. This breakthrough unlocked unprecedented scale.

  • Core Components: Multi‑head self‑attention, positional encodings, feed‑forward layers, and layer normalization.
  • Scaling Laws: Model size, dataset size, and compute follow predictable power‑law relationships—GPT‑3 (175 B parameters) trained on 500 B tokens achieves few‑shot performance across dozens of tasks.
  • Variants and Extensions: BERT (bidirectional encoder), RoBERTa (robustly optimized BERT), T5 (text‑to‑text transfer), and Vision Transformers (ViT) that apply attention to image patches.

Real‑world example: OpenAI’s ChatGPT (based on the GPT‑4 architecture) processes over 1 trillion tokens per month, delivering conversational AI that reduces customer support costs by up to 40 % for enterprise clients.

Data, Training, and Infrastructure Considerations

Dataset Size and Quality

Deep learning thrives on data. Empirical studies show that model performance improves logarithmically with dataset size. For instance, scaling ImageNet from 1 M to 10 M images yields a 3‑point top‑1 accuracy gain for ResNet‑50.

Data quality is equally critical. Label noise above 10 % can degrade accuracy by 5‑10 % in classification tasks. Techniques such as label smoothing, curriculum learning, and robust loss functions help mitigate noisy annotations.

Compute Resources

Training state‑of‑the‑art models demands specialized hardware:

  • GPUs: NVIDIA A100 (40 TFLOPs FP16) is the workhorse for most research labs.
  • TPUs: Google’s TPU v4 offers 275 TFLOPs per chip, ideal for massive transformer training.
  • Distributed Training: Data parallelism (e.g., Horovod, DeepSpeed) and model parallelism (e.g., Megatron‑LM) enable scaling to hundreds of nodes.

Cost‑aware practitioners often employ mixed‑precision training (FP16) to halve memory usage while preserving model fidelity.

Evaluation Metrics and Benchmarks

Choosing the right metric aligns model objectives with business goals:

  • Classification: Accuracy, F1‑score, ROC‑AUC.
  • Object Detection: mAP (mean Average Precision) at IoU thresholds 0.5–0.95.
  • Language Generation: BLEU, ROUGE, and newer metrics like BERTScore that capture semantic similarity.

Benchmark suites such as GLUE (for NLP) and COCO (for vision) provide standardized baselines for comparing architectures.

Real‑World Deployments Across Industries

Healthcare

Deep learning models are diagnosing diseases with radiology‑grade accuracy. A 2022 study showed a CNN ensemble achieving 94 % AUC in detecting diabetic retinopathy from fundus images, outperforming human ophthalmologists (95 % vs. 89 %). Moreover, transformer‑based models like ClinicalBERT extract phenotypes from electronic health records, enabling predictive risk scores for sepsis that reduce mortality by 15 %.

Finance

Quantitative firms employ LSTM and Temporal Convolutional Networks (TCNs) to forecast market volatility. In a back‑test on S&P 500 futures, a hybrid LSTM‑CNN model reduced mean absolute error by 22 % compared to ARIMA baselines, translating into a Sharpe ratio improvement of 0.8 points.

Retail and E‑Commerce

Recommendation engines powered by deep collaborative filtering (e.g., Neural Matrix Factorization) increase click‑through rates (CTR) by 12 % on average. Visual search tools using Siamese CNNs enable shoppers to upload a photo and retrieve visually similar products, boosting conversion rates by up to 18 %.

Autonomous Vehicles

Self‑driving stacks fuse CNN‑based perception (object detection, lane segmentation) with transformer‑based trajectory prediction. Waymo’s latest system processes 30 M sensor points per second, achieving a 0.02 % disengagement rate in urban environments—a safety metric comparable to human drivers.

Optimization Techniques for Production‑Ready Models

Model Compression

To meet latency constraints on edge devices, practitioners apply:

  • Quantization: Reducing weights from 32‑bit floating point to 8‑bit integers, often with post‑training quantization or quantization‑aware training.
  • Pruning: Removing redundant connections; structured pruning can cut FLOPs by 40 % with <1 % accuracy loss.
  • Knowledge Distillation: Training a smaller “student” model to mimic a larger “teacher,” yielding compact models that retain >95 % of the teacher’s performance.

Serving Strategies

Two dominant paradigms exist:

  • Batch Inference: Suitable for offline analytics; leverages GPU clusters to process millions of records per hour.
  • Online (Real‑Time) Inference: Requires sub‑50 ms latency; often deployed via TensorRT, ONNX Runtime, or custom inference engines on CPUs/GPUs.

Monitoring tools such as Prometheus and Grafana track latency, error rates, and model drift, ensuring that production models remain reliable.

Comparative Analysis: CNN vs. RNN vs. Transformer

Aspect CNN RNN Transformer
Primary Domain Spatial data (images, video) Sequential data (text, audio) Both (text, image patches, multimodal)
Parallelism High (convolutions are parallelizable) Limited (time‑step dependency) Very high (self‑attention computed in parallel)
Parameter Efficiency Moderate; weight sharing reduces parameters Higher due to recurrent connections High; attention scales quadratically with sequence length
Training Speed Fast on GPUs Slower; requires unrolling Fast with GPUs/TPUs, but memory‑intensive
Typical Use Cases Image classification, object detection Speech recognition, language modeling Large‑scale NLP, multimodal tasks
State‑of‑the‑Art Examples ResNet, EfficientNet, ViT LSTM‑based ASR, GRU‑based time‑series BERT, GPT‑4, T5

Learning Path: From Fundamentals to Mastery

Step 1 – Master the Math

Deep learning rests on linear algebra (matrix multiplication, eigenvalues), calculus (gradients, chain rule), and probability (distributions, KL divergence). Resources such as “Deep Learning” by Goodfellow, Bengio, and Courville provide a rigorous foundation.

Step 2 – Choose a Framework

TensorFlow and PyTorch dominate the ecosystem. PyTorch’s dynamic graph model aligns with research agility, while TensorFlow’s TensorFlow Serving excels in production scaling. Whichever you pick, become fluent in tensor operations, data pipelines (tf.data, torch.utils.data), and model serialization.

Step 3 – Hands‑On Projects

  • Implement a CNN for CIFAR‑10 classification (baseline ~80 % accuracy).
  • Train an LSTM on the IMDB sentiment dataset (target >90 % accuracy).
  • Fine‑tune BERT on a custom QA dataset using the Hugging Face Transformers library.

Step 4 – Dive Into Research Papers

Stay current by reading top‑tier conferences (NeurIPS, CVPR, ACL). Summarize key contributions, reproduce results, and note emerging trends such as sparse attention, diffusion models, and foundation models.

Step 5 – Contribute to Open‑Source

Participate in projects like PyTorch or TensorFlow. Contributing code, documentation, or benchmark scripts deepens expertise and expands your professional network.

Step 6 – Leverage the AI Skills hub

The AI Skills hub curates over 1,197 AI agent skills across six ecosystems, complete with safety ratings and performance benchmarks. Use it to discover pre‑trained models, evaluate their suitability for your domain, and accelerate time‑to‑value.

Future Outlook: What’s Next for Deep Learning?

Three trends will dominate the next five years:

  1. Foundation Models for Every Modality: Large, multimodal models (e.g., GPT‑4‑Vision, Flamingo) will serve as universal backbones, reducing the need for task‑specific data.
  2. Efficient AI: Sparse architectures, neural architecture search (NAS), and hardware‑aware training will make deep learning affordable on edge devices.
  3. Responsible AI: Explainability, fairness, and robustness will become mandatory compliance criteria, driving research into causal inference and adversarial defenses.

Organizations that embed these capabilities now will secure a decisive competitive edge.

Conclusion

Deep learning is no longer a niche academic pursuit; it is the cornerstone of modern AI solutions. By mastering the fundamentals—understanding how neural networks learn, selecting the right architecture (CNN, RNN, or Transformer), and applying rigorous optimization—you can build systems that deliver measurable business impact. Leverage the AI Skills hub to accelerate your journey, stay abreast of the latest research, and ensure your models meet the highest standards of performance and safety. The future belongs to those who turn deep learning theory into real‑world value—start today, and lead the AI revolution with confidence.

Leave a Reply

Your email address will not be published. Required fields are marked *